Лекции по проектированию программных систем

На странице представлены темы и подробный план лекции, читаемых по курсу в 2016 году. Пополняется по ходу семестра.

ДатаТемаПлан
107.09.2016Введение в курс (качество ПО, цели курса). Варианты использования (динамич. представл.) pps-1.ppt
214.09.2016Абстрактные типы данных ADT. Статическое представление модели (понятие о классах). pps-2.ppt
321.09.2016Объектно-ориентированное проектирование (метод CRC, RDD). Динамическое представление модели (кооперации, последовательности) pps-3.ppt
428.09.2016Основы моделирования при помощи UML (история, обзор диаграмм, метамодель) pps-4.ppt
505.10.2016Расширенные классы. Ограничения. Управление моделью pps-5.ppt
612.10.2016Внутренняя структура, компоненты. Конечные автоматы. Схемы состояний pps-6.ppt
719.10.2016Введение в моделирование деятельности pps-7.ppt
826.10.2016Структурное проектирование. Сходство и связность pps-10.ppt
902.11.2016UML. Компоненты и размещение. Архитектура ПО pps-11.ppt
1009.11.2016Архитектура систем обработки и анализа данных. Документирование дизайна pps-11a.ppt
Методы ООП: SOLID, GRASP pps-12.ppt
1116.11.2016Методы ООП: Применение паттернов проектирования. pps-13.ppt
1223.11.2016Метрики и оценка качества дизайна pps-13a.ppt
1307.12.2016Введение в программную инженерию. Подготовка к контрольной pps-14.ppt
1414.12.2016Семестровая контрольная работа ТОДО
1521.12.2016Разбор результатов